The deadline to apply for May 2024 Graduation is February 23, 2024. To apply for graduation students must:

  1. Submit to Enrollment Services Office a completed and signed application for graduation.
  2. Submit to Enrollment Services Office a degree plan or graduation checklist signed by their advisor, signifying that if the term is successfully completed by the student, then the student will meet graduation requirements.
  3. Pay $40 graduation fee at the business office ***(This fee is waived for those that do not participate in the graduation ceremony)***  

The Application for Graduation and Academic Degree Plan can be picked up at the Enrollment Services Office. For more information call one of our three campuses below.

*Applications turned in after the deadline will be charged a late fee of $15.*

Transfer

Mississippi Community Colleges have an articulation agreement for students who plan to transfer to one of Mississippi’s eight public universities. Each university will accept courses listed in the articulation plan for over 150 majors without loss of credit toward the conclusion of the four-year degree. Co-Lin students should discuss with their advisor transfer requirements and consult the catalog of the institution they plan to attend.
